如何在D中生成一个范围内的随机数

How to generate a random number within a range in D

如何在D中生成一个范围内的随机数?

int number = randomNumber(0,1);

像这样。所以 number 等于 01.

int number = uniform!"[]"(0,1);

http://dlang.org/phobos/std_random.html#.uniform